What Are Stainless Steel 316 Bolts?

Stainless steel 316 bolts are fasteners made from Grade 316 stainless steel, a molybdenum-bearing austenitic stainless steel. The addition of molybdenum increases corrosion resistance, particularly against chlorides and other industrial solvents. This makes SS 316 bolts especially suitable for applications in marine and chemical environments.

Grade 316 stainless steel contains:

  • 16–18% Chromium

  • 10–14% Nickel

  • 2–3% Molybdenum

This composition offers exceptional resistance to corrosion, pitting, and crevice corrosion, especially in marine and acidic environments.


Properties of SS 316 Bolts

Here are some standout properties of 316 stainless steel bolts:

  • Excellent Corrosion Resistance: Ideal for saltwater, acids, and chlorides.

  • High Temperature Resistance: Performs well in temperatures up to 870°C.

  • Superior Strength: Good mechanical properties and toughness.

  • Non-Magnetic: In annealed condition, suitable for medical and electronics industries.

  • Hygienic and Easy to Clean: Used in food and pharmaceutical applications.

These characteristics make them suitable for critical and long-term installations.


Benefits of Using Stainless Steel 316 Bolts

Choosing SS 316 bolts comes with several advantages:

1. Durability

Stainless 316 bolts resist wear, corrosion, and environmental degradation. Their long life reduces maintenance needs and replacement costs over time.

2. Corrosion Resistance

The presence of molybdenum sets 316 apart from 304 stainless steel. It helps resist pitting from chlorides, making it ideal for marine applications and coastal construction.

3. Aesthetic Appearance

With a smooth, shiny finish, SS 316 fasteners are commonly used in architectural applications for a sleek and modern look.

4. Low Maintenance

Unlike galvanized or coated fasteners, 316 bolts don’t require extra coatings or treatments. They resist rust naturally.

5. Recyclability

Stainless steel is fully recyclable. Using SS 316 bolts contributes to sustainable construction and reduced environmental impact.


Common Applications of Stainless Steel 316 Bolts

Owing to their superior corrosion resistance and mechanical strength, 316 stainless bolts are used in various demanding industries:

1. Marine Industry

Used in shipbuilding, docks, offshore oil rigs, and boat fittings due to their saltwater corrosion resistance.

2. Chemical Industry

Essential in chemical plants, storage tanks, and pipe systems that deal with acids and harsh substances.

3. Food & Beverage Processing

Because SS 316 is hygienic and non-reactive, it is used in food equipment, dairy, and breweries.

4. Medical Devices

Due to their non-magnetic and corrosion-resistant nature, SS 316 bolts are used in surgical instruments and implants.

5. Pharmaceutical Industry

Maintains cleanliness and resists chemical corrosion in cleanroom environments.

6. Architecture & Construction

Used for cladding, support structures, and balustrades, especially in coastal areas.


SS 316 vs SS 304 Bolts: What’s the Difference?

Though SS 304 and SS 316 are both austenitic stainless steels, SS 316 bolts offer better performance in aggressive environments.

Feature SS 304 Bolts SS 316 Bolts
Corrosion Resistance Moderate Excellent
Molybdenum Content None 2–3%
Chloride Resistance Lower High
Cost Lower Higher
Applications General-purpose Marine, chemical, pharma

If cost is a concern and the environment is not aggressive, SS 304 may suffice. For anything more demanding, 316 is the better choice.

Things to Consider When Choosing 316 Stainless Steel Bolts

Before selecting the right SS 316 fasteners, consider the following:

1. Thread Type

Choose between coarse and fine threads depending on load requirements and material compatibility.

2. Bolt Grade

Check for ASTM or ISO specifications to ensure you get bolts that meet required standards for strength and corrosion resistance.

3. Environment

Will the bolts be exposed to chlorides, heat, or extreme moisture? These factors impact performance and longevity.

4. Load Requirements

Ensure the bolt strength matches the mechanical load it must bear.
